Time the record covers
At most 21 million years on record.
Every occurrence read is dated to somewhere between 121.4 Mya and 100.5 Mya, and nothing in the dating separates them, so that window is what the record shows rather than a span.
56 occurrences of Epicheloniceras on record, most of them in the Early Cretaceous. Bar height is expected occurrences, not a count: each fossil is spread across the span it is dated to, so a tall narrow bar means tight dating and a low wide one means loose.

Found in
8 formations
- La Peña Formation15
- Ferruginous Sands Formation · Lower Greensand Group8
- Risan Aneiza Formation6
- Grès verts helvétiques Formation3
- Todai Formation3
- Hythe Formation · Lower Greensand Group1
